A significant part of the Walker family
history is closely tied to the historical sneak floats.
These wonderfully crafted boats earned
their reputation during the great market hunting days. These
sleek boats are now revered as a works of art. There are few
people left in the North East today that possess the skills
necessary to build and scull these graceful crafts.
The
Walker family has rescued and restored many of these early
day waterfowl boats. Some 20 of which are proudly stored in
the family museum in Old Newbury, Massachusetts.
